类 NotHolderSet<T>

java.lang.Object
net.neoforged.neoforge.registries.holdersets.NotHolderSet<T>
所有已实现的接口:
Iterable<Holder<T>>, HolderSet<T>, IHolderSetExtension<T>, ICustomHolderSet<T>

public class NotHolderSet<T> extends Object implements ICustomHolderSet<T>

Holderset that represents all elements of a registry not present in another holderset. neoforge:exclusion is preferable when the number of allowed elements is small relative to the size of the registry. Json format:

 {
   "type": "neoforge:not",
   "value": "not_this_holderset" // string, list, or object
 }